I was working out in sticks on Tuesday with my RTK unit. It seemed to fix right away in the morning but by mid morning I had a horrible time getting a fix... The radio signal was 100%, number of sats and geometry seemed good enough. But seemed to take forever to get a fix, and when it had one, it wouldn't hold it.
Did anyone else have any problems, I'm suspicious that there was something going on that I was not aware of. FYI this was in extreme northern CA.

FAA GPS testing . . .
You might wish to check NOTAMS (below link) before heading to field . . . as the FAA does GPS testing and gives Notices to Airman of a particular testing areas (with radius, altitudes, etc.) as potentially unreliable.
Phil - Sonoma
https://pilotweb.nas.faa.gov/PilotWeb/
PS I don't know if they have "archival" NOTAMS that you may go back in time to see if such testing was done on the day you were having problems.
